Product DescriptionThe perfect gift bundle for your family this season! Compete in 40 different mini-games in Fusion Frenzy 2, revisit all the fun and racing excitement of Cars and help Boog from becoming a hunting season casualty in Open Season. Three great Xbox 360 games all in one package!

Rating: - Based solely on the FF2 part of the package
Have to say that I was sadly disappointed when I played FF2. It's no where near as fun as the first, and the announcer that they added is horrible. The graphics are worse and game play is much more difficult. Just sad, as FF1 was such a great game.
